谷歌收录蜘蛛池:深度剖析搜索引擎索引机制——蜘蛛池背后的运作真相

〖One〗、In the vast ecosystem of search engine optimization, the term "spider pool" has long been surrounded by an air of mystery and controversy. Many website owners and SEO practitioners have heard of it, but few truly understand what it is, how it works, and whether it actually delivers the promised boost in Google indexing. At its core, a spider pool, also known as a "crawler bait pool" or "indexing pool," is a private network of web pages—often low-quality or automatically generated—designed to attract Googlebot and other search engine crawlers. The idea is that by concentrating a large number of these pages under a single domain or a set of domains, the crawler will be forced to visit them frequently, and then, through internal linking structures, the SEO practitioner can "funnel" that crawling power to target pages that need faster or deeper indexing. This technique exploits Google’s inherent behavior: crawlers follow links, and they prioritize sites that maintain high update frequency and dense link structures. However, the reality of spider pools is far more nuanced. Google’s algorithms have evolved significantly in recent years, and the search giant has explicitly warned against using artificial crawling schemes. Yet, the practice persists in certain black-hat and gray-hat circles, often selling services that claim to "accelerate indexing" using "thousands of spider traps." Understanding the mechanics behind spider pools requires delving into how Googlebot decides which pages to crawl, how it discovers new URLs, and what signals it uses to determine the quality and relevance of a site. The truth is that spider pools can sometimes achieve short-term gains, but they come with substantial risks, including penalties, deindexing, and wasted resources. For the uninitiated, the allure of being able to "force" Google to see your content faster is tempting, but the hidden costs are often overlooked.

蜘蛛池的工作原理:从爬虫引诱到索引陷阱的完整链条

The fundamental operation of a spider pool relies on creating a large number of "crawlable" pages that are constantly updated or linked in a way that mimics natural, high-activity websites. These pages are typically scraped content, spun articles, or even blank pages with minimal information but rich in internal and external links. The pool itself acts as a hub: a central domain (or a cluster of domains) that publishes dozens or even hundreds of new pages every day. Because Googlebot is programmed to prioritize fresh content and frequently revisited sites, the pool attracts consistent crawling. Once the crawler is inside, the pool's architecture includes a maze of links that lead to the "money pages"—the pages the SEO practitioner actually wants to rank high. This is where the term "funnel" comes into play: the crawler is guided from low-value pool pages to high-value target pages via carefully placed links. Some advanced spider pools also use techniques like "crawl delay manipulation" (setting faster crawl rates in robots.txt to trick Google into thinking the site wants more visits) or "link pyramids" where multiple layers of pools feed into each other. However, Google's infrastructure is not passive. The search engine uses machine learning models to detect abnormal crawl patterns, such as a sudden surge of new pages with low content value, or a disproportionate number of internal links leading to the same external site. Moreover, Google has publicly stated that it can identify "link schemes" and "artificial crawling networks," and sites caught using such methods may face manual actions or algorithmic penalties. Despite this, spider pool operators continue to evolve, using techniques like rotating IP addresses, cloaking, and content obfuscation to evade detection. Yet, the fundamental flaw remains: Google values content quality and user intent above all else. A spider pool may temporarily bring crawlers to your pages, but if those pages don't offer genuine value, they will not rank well—and may even be flagged as spam. For legitimate SEO practitioners, understanding spider pools is less about copying the technique and more about learning how to optimize natural crawling through proper sitemap management, internal linking, and consistent high-quality publishing.

背后的秘密:蜘蛛池的真相与对搜索引擎优化的真正启示

The secrets behind spider pools go beyond mere technical tricks—they reveal deep truths about how Google perceives the web. First, the existence of spider pools shows that Google's crawling resources are finite, and there is a competitive race to consume them. Every website wants a piece of Googlebot's attention, and pools attempt to game this scarcity. Second, the myth that "more crawling equals better ranking" is fundamentally misleading. Google crawls pages to index them, but indexing is not the same as ranking. Many pages crawled by spider pools end up in Google's index yet never see any organic traffic because they lack authority, relevance, or backlinks from trusted sources. In fact, excessive crawling can sometimes lead to negative SEO effects, such as "crawl budget waste"—where Google spends time on low-value pages instead of your important ones. Third, the most well-kept secret is that Google itself has built countermeasures that can turn spider pools against their operators. For example, Google may choose to deindex the entire pool domain, or worse, treat all links originating from it as unnatural, thus passing negative signals to the target site. Some advanced SEO analysts have discovered that spider pools can actually poison a domain's reputation, causing long-term ranking drops even after the pool is taken down. Moreover, the privacy and security risks are non-trivial: many spider pool services require access to your website's code or backend, giving them potential control over your content and data. The bottom line is that the "secret" of spider pools is that they are a short-term, high-risk gamble that rarely pays off in the sustainable, ethical SEO strategy. Instead, the true revelation is that Google rewards patience, authenticity, and user-centric content. Instead of relying on artificial crawling injections, website owners should focus on creating superior content, building genuine backlinks, optimizing site architecture for both users and crawlers, and submitting XML sitemaps properly. The most effective way to ensure deep indexing is to make your pages inherently worth crawling—by being unique, valuable, and updated regularly. In conclusion, while spider pools may seem like a magical shortcut, they are ultimately a relic of an earlier, less sophisticated era of SEO. The modern search landscape demands transparency and quality, and the only sustainable "secret" is to earn your place in Google's index through merit, not manipulation. For those curious about the underlying mechanics, studying spider pools provides a fascinating lesson in how algorithms interact with human ingenuity—but applying them is a path best avoided.
